Gameplay Mechanics
The game runs on a 5×3 grid with 10 fixed paylines, which means players don’t need to adjust lines—they just spin and go. Wins are formed by landing 3 to 5 matching symbols on a payline from left to right, starting from the leftmost reel.
Here’s how the symbol values break down:
Low-paying symbols: 10, J, Q, K, A – award 1.5x to 3.5x for five of a kind.
Premium coin symbols: Silver and gold coins – pay 5x to 10x for five of a kind.
Wilds: Coin Wilds substitute for all symbols (except the Bonus) and offer up to 10x for a line of five.
The standout feature of the game is the Coin Flip, which plays a central role in enhancing wins.

Bonus Features
While Flip Royale might not pack in a vast library of features, the few it has are tightly integrated and effective.Coin Flip Feature
This is the signature mechanic. When stacked coin symbols land and cover all positions on a reel, the Coin Flip is triggered. Here’s what happens:
The triggering coin gets cloned and is flipped to a random position on the reels.
If the flip creates another full stack of matching coins, another flip occurs—cascading the process.
If different coin symbols trigger flips in the same spin, they produce wilds instead of matched coins.
The feature adds a dynamic edge to the otherwise simple game, and when multiple flips cascade, wins can stack up quickly.
Free Spins
Triggered by landing 3, 4, or 5 scatter symbols, which award 6, 10, or 20 free spins, respectively. The free spins mode plays out similarly to the base game, with one crucial twist:
The Coin Flip feature is guaranteed to occur on every spin during Free Spins.
This transforms the pace of the game significantly. What was previously a rare treat becomes a reliable payout mechanism. With coin flips happening on every spin, wilds are more frequent, and the odds of scoring multiple line wins shoot up.
Betting Options and Payouts
Flip Royale is designed to be highly accessible in terms of staking. The game offers:
Minimum Bet: €0.10
Maximum Bet: €1,000
Volatility: Medium (rated 3 out of 5)
RTP: 96.19%
Max Win: 433x the stake
The volatility is tuned to suit players who prefer frequent but moderate wins. The RTP is slightly above average, and about 70% of returns are expected from the base game. The remaining 30% comes from Free Spins, which have higher payout potential due to consistent Coin Flips.
It’s worth noting that while the maximum win of 433x isn’t groundbreaking, it aligns with the game’s purpose: to be gentle, consistent, and predictable. For high rollers, the upper bet limit of €1,000 offers the opportunity to push the envelope, but the capped payout potential may deter some.
